DATASHEET ISL32704E FN8860 Ultra-Low EMI, Smallest Package Isolated RS-485 Transceiver Rev.3.00 Mar 29, 2017 The ISL32704E is a galvanically isolated, differential bus Features transceiver designed for bidirectional data transmission and meeting the RS-485 and RS-422 standards for balanced • 4Mbps data rate communication. Each of the bus terminals, A and B, is • 2.5kVRMS isolation per UL 1577 protected against ±15kV ESD strikes without latch-up. • 600VRMS working voltage per VDE 0884 The device uses Giant Magnetoresistance (GMR) as isolation • 3V to 5V power supplies technology. A unique ceramic/polymer composite barrier provides excellent isolation and virtually unlimited barrier life. • Single unit load receiver input The part is available in a 16 Ld QSOP package offering • Driver drives up to 150 unit loads unprecedented miniaturization, and in a 16 Ld wide-body SOIC • 50kV/µs (typical), 30kV/µs (minimum) common-mode package providing true 8 millimeter creepage distance. transient immunity The ISL32704E delivers a minimum differential output voltage • 44000 years barrier life of 1.5V into a 54Ω differential load for excellent data integrity • 15kV ESD bus-pin protection over long cable lengths. • Thermal shutdown protection The device is compatible with 3V and 5V input supplies, • -40°C to +85°C temperature range allowing interface to standard microcontrollers without additional level shifting. • Meets or exceeds ANSI RS-485 • 16 Ld QSOP and 0.3” true 8mm 16 Ld SOIC packages Current limiting and thermal shutdown features protect against output short circuits and bus contention that may • UL 1577 recognized cause excessive power dissipation. Receiver inputs feature a • VDE V0884-11 certification pending “fail-safe if open” design, ensuring a logic high R-output if A/B are floating.
